H346 TWU is a 1990 Volvo 240 in Silver with a 1,986c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.7%.
Across all 1990 Volvo 240 models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.7% with a typical mileage of 140,536 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volvo 240 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,198 recorded failures. If you're considering buying H346 TWU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o 240 typically stays on UK roads for around 47 years. At 36 years old, this Volvo 240 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
